Precomputed-Direction Heuristics for Suboptimal Grid-Based Path-finding

This paper describes BubbleDragon, an entry in the 2012 Grid-based Path-Planning Competition. We aim to solve path-finding problems in the minimum time possible by precomputing paths from states in a region to its frontiers. Experimental results show that suboptimal paths for 1024x1024 grids can be retrieved in less than 1ms on average.

Trading Space for Time in Grid-Based Path Finding

Grid-based path finding is required in many games to move agents. We present an algorithm called DBA* that uses a database of pre-computed paths to reduce the time to solve search problems. When evaluated using benchmark maps from Dragon Age, DBA* requires less time for search and produces less suboptimal paths than the PRA* implementation used in Dragon Age.
